How Common Is The Last Name Malston? popularity and diffusion
The last name Malston is the 1,894,523rd most prevalent surname in the world. It is borne by approximately 1 in 75,911,937 people. Malston is primarily found in The Americas, where 69 percent of Malston live; 69 percent live in North America and 69 percent live in Anglo-North America.
The last name Malston is most widely held in The United States, where it is borne by 66 people, or 1 in 5,491,802. In The United States Malston is mostly concentrated in: Indiana, where 58 percent reside, Florida, where 14 percent reside and Alaska, where 9 percent reside. Barring The United States Malston is found in 2 countries. It is also found in England, where 23 percent reside and South Africa, where 8 percent reside.
Malston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Malston has changed through the years. In The United States the share of the population with the last name rose 236 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it rose 733 percent between 1881 and 2014.
